5 Dol Population - Ganganagar, Rajasthan
5 Dol is a medium size village located in Gharsana Tehsil of Ganganagar district, Rajasthan with total 52 families residing. The 5 Dol village has population of 272 of which 143 are males while 129 are females as per Population Census 2011.In 5 Dol village population of children with age 0-6 is 32 which makes up 11.76 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of 5 Dol village is 902 which is lower than Rajasthan state average of 928. Child Sex Ratio for the 5 Dol as per census is 1909, higher than Rajasthan average of 888.
5 Dol village has lower literacy rate compared to Rajasthan. In 2011, literacy rate of 5 Dol village was 62.08 % compared to 66.11 % of Rajasthan. In 5 Dol Male literacy stands at 73.48 % while female literacy rate was 48.15 %.

5 Dol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 52 | - | - |
Population | 272 | 143 | 129 |
Child (0-6) | 32 | 11 | 21 |
Schedule Caste | 177 | 93 | 84 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 62.08 % | 73.48 % | 48.15 % |
Total Workers | 176 | 95 | 81 |
Main Worker | 31 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 145 | 71 | 74 |
